Q.Are there any special tricks and tips that would help with operating the RV easily?
A.
Yes! When setting up the trailer, be sure level it left to right, then front to back. Once that is complete, you can lower the stabilizers and put out the slide. There is a large 4' level inside the camper and a smaller level for the tounge if you'd like to do it that way.
